Shares Outstanding (EOP) are shares that have been authorized, issued, and purchased by investors and are held by them.

3-Year Share Buyback Ratio measures the average annual proportion of a company's outstanding shares repurchased over the past three years. It is calculated as the annualized percentage change in shares outstanding from three years ago to the current year. A positive ratio may indicate share buybacks over the period, while a zero or negative ratio may reflect no repurchases or potential share issuance. Dainichiseika Color & Chemicals Mfg Co (OTCPK:DCHCF) 3-Year Share Buyback Ratio Explanation

A negative number means the company might be issuing new shares. A positive number indicates that the company is buying back shares.


Be Aware

Investors usually like share buybacks. But as pointed by Warren Buffett, only if a company buys back shares at the prices below the stock's intrinsic value, it rewards remaining shareholders. If a company buys its overvalued stocks back, it destroys shareholder value.

Dainichiseika Color & Chemicals Mfg Co Business Description

Other Exchanges 4116:Japan
Address 1-7-6, Nihonbashi-Bakurocho, Chuo-ku, Tokyo, JPN, 103-8383
Dainichiseika Color & Chemicals Mfg Co Ltd manufactures and sells pigments, plastics, and inks in five segments based on product type. The polymers segment, which generates the majority of revenue, sells plastic resins used to produce interior components for automobiles, polyurethane coatings and adhesives, and textile coatings. The pigments segment sells inorganic pigments and colorants. The prepared colors and chemicals segment sells colorants used in plastics and coatings. The printing inks segment sells inks for printing and gravure. The other segment leases real estate properties.
